The odd relationship flick 'Prime' is, as everything does, coming to DVD. Universal has just announced the official release date for the film on DVD, along with details of what you can expect to find on it.

'Prime' stars Oscar nominee Uma Thurman, two-time Academy Award winner Meryl Streep and pretty-boy Bryan Greenberg from television's "One Tree Hill" in the story of two perfectly mismatched lovers. When Rafi (Uma Thurman), a 37-year-old divorcee, meets David (Bryan Greenberg), a 23-year-old painter, it’s love at first sight. But that love gets complicated – fast – when Rafi discovers that David is also the son of her therapist (Meryl Streep)! Rafi’s about to discover that professional help is going to get very personal.

'Prime' arrives on shelves March 7th, 2006 as a single disc release with a suggested retail price of $29.98. The DVD will include many of the usual special features you'd expect from a solid release, including Deleted Scenes, Outtakes, and Feature Commentary from writer/director Ben Younger and producer Jennifer Todd. Also included is a behind the scenes feature called "Prime Time Players" in which Younger serves as a tour guide through the making of the film.

DVD TECHNICAL INFORMATION
Street Date: March 7, 2006
Pre-Order Close: January 31, 2006
Copyright: 2006 Universal Studios. All Rights Reserved.
Price: $29.98
Selection Number: 26306 (Widescreen); 26307 (Full Frame)
Running Time: 1 Hour 46 Minutes
Layers: Dual Layer
Aspect Ratio: 1.85:1 (Anamorphic Widescreen); 1.33:1 (Full Frame)
Rating: PG-13 (sexual content including dialogue, and for language)
Technical Info: Hi-Fi
